Abstract

The main aim for the study is to design a distance Turkish learning program for the Erasmus Exchange students who will study for one semester in Turkey and provide them with a chance to be able to practice beginning Turkish for daily communication through authentic visual and auditory language materials. Another aim is to develop a Turkish language learning model for the orientation of Erasmus exchange students in which the scripts deliberately employed convey cultural clues for the foreign Turkish learners.
